πŸ” One Problem - Should board members have a yearly fundraising goal?

Setting yearly fundraising goals for board members can be a key strategy for nonprofits seeking to leverage the network and commitment of their leadership. While these goals can motivate board members to contribute more significantly, they must be aligned with each board member's capacity and commitment level. Balancing this expectation with realistic objectives is vital to fostering a productive environment and ensuring the board's efforts effectively support the organization's mission.

βœ…

Benefits

  1. Increases Resources: Assigning goals can boost fundraising, providing more financial support for nonprofit initiatives.
  2. Encourages Board Engagement: Goals foster active participation and investment in the organization's success.
  3. Expands Donor Networks: Motivates members to tap into their personal and professional networks for new funding sources.

🚩

Considerations

  1. May Strain Member Relations: Mandatory targets could pressure relationships within the board.
  2. Risks Prioritizing Quantity Over Quality: Focus might shift to meeting goals over meaningful engagement.
  3. Could Deter Potential Board Members: High expectations may discourage skilled individuals from joining.

πŸ… One Highlight

You may have stumbled across this compelling ad recently, but if not, we’re here to tell you it's a must-watch. Even if you have, its powerful message about reversing our assumptions regarding individuals with Down syndrome is so impactful, that it deserves another viewing.

This video created by the Canadian Down Syndrome Society, invites us to reconsider how our perceptions shape realities and encourages a more inclusive approach, reminding us that positive expectations can lead to remarkable outcomes.
